How much does it cost to rent a home in Lawndale?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Lawndale 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,591 | $1,495 | $6,600 |
Lawndale 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$5,000 | $3,295 | $8,900 |
Lawndale 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$7,768 | $3,950 | $10,000+ |
Lawndale 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$12,725 | $8,950 | $10,000+ |
Lawndale 6 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$9,897 | $8,800 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about Lawndale
What type of rentals are currently available in Lawndale?
There are currently 2041 Apartments for Rent in Lawndale, CA with pricing that ranges from $1,399 to $8,495. There are also 132 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Lawndale ranging from $1,445 to $20,000.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Lawndale?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Lawndale ranges from $1,445 to $20,000 with an average monthly rent of $6,155.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Lawndale?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Lawndale range from $2,895 to $4,205,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$3,295 to $8,900.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$3,950 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$4,295.
